  2. Waters, Henry Fitz-Gilbert, A.M.. Genealogical Gleanings in England. (Boston, Mass.: New England Historic Genealogical Society, 1901)
    NEHGR 47:110, Jan 1893.

    (From will of John Gace proved 20 September 1602)
    ... I do give and bequeath to George Dennyson, in considration of the discharge of a legacy given to him by his father, forty pounds, in six months &c. To Edward Dennyson, one of my wife’s sons, brother to the said George, ten pounds. To William Dennyson, one other of my wife’s sons, forty shillings. To Elizabeth Crouch, my wife’s daughter, five pounds...
